What is Burano Famous For?

History

Burano is steeped in a rich history that goes back centuries. Initially founded by the Romans, the island later became a refuge for people fleeing from barbarian invasions. Over time, it evolved into a vibrant fishing village, with each family painting their home in a unique bright color to make it easily identifiable from the sea. This tradition continues today, making it a photographer’s paradise.

Unique Selling Points

Burano isn’t just a treat for the eyes; it’s also a haven for culture enthusiasts. One of its standout features is the age-old tradition of lace making. The meticulous craft, passed down through generations, can be seen firsthand in various shops and workshops scattered around the island. Apart from this, Burano is known for its serene canals, fantastic seafood restaurants, and a slow-paced lifestyle that offers a refreshing break from the hustle and bustle of main cities. Exploring this island allows you to step back in time and enjoy a day of relaxed exploration, rich culture, and unmatched photographic opportunities.

How to Get to Burano from Venice

Transportation Options

Reaching Burano from Venice is quite straightforward. You can opt for a public Vaporetto, which is a water bus, running regularly from Fondamente Nove stop in Venice to Burano. The journey typically takes around 45 minutes. For a more private experience, you could hire a water taxi, although this option is more expensive.

Travel Tips

For a hassle-free journey, ensure to check the Vaporetto schedule ahead of time as it changes depending on the season. Tickets can be bought at the Vaporetto stops, and it is advisable to arrive at least 15 minutes before departure to secure a good spot. Also, keep an eye out for the stunning views of the Venetian Lagoon during your trip!

How to Get to Burano from Murano

Transportation Options

If you are traveling from Murano, the neighboring island, getting to Burano is even simpler. Regular Vaporetto services connect Murano to Burano, with a journey time of just around 15 minutes. The main stop in Murano is called “Murano Faro,” which is well connected to Burano.

Travel Tips

When traveling from Murano, remember to validate your ticket before boarding the Vaporetto to avoid fines. It’s also a good idea to check the schedule in advance, as services can be less frequent during off-peak hours. Don’t forget to enjoy the beautiful scenery along the way, as this short journey offers some fantastic photographic opportunities!
